The debate regarding man’s freewill and choosing Christ is a debate that is still active today. The substance of the debate is whether man is holy enough, good enough, or capable to choose God? My answer from John 3:3, 5 is that man cannot choose God. However, is there a sense in which man can still do good? How much good can man do without the grace of God? What kind of good does man naturally do? Please stay tuned to our sermon titled, “Does Man do Good?”
